University of South Carolina Aiken (referred to as USCA) is a Public, 4 or more years school located in Aiken, SC. It is classified as Master's College and University (smaller programs) school by Carnegie Classification and its highest level of offering is Master's degree. The 2023 tuition & fees at University of South Carolina Aiken is $10,760 for South Carolina residents and $21,218 for out-of-state students. The school has a total enrollment of 3,840 and student to faculty ratio is 6.67% (15 to 1).The highest degree offered at University of South Carolina Aiken is Master's degree. It offers Master's degrees and programs.

University of South Carolina Aiken is accredited by Southern Association of Colleges and Schools, Commission on Colleges (7/1/1977 - Current[Estimated Date]).
2021-2022 Tuition & Fees
The undergraduate tuition & fees at University of South Carolina Aiken is $10,760 for South Carolina residents and $21,218 for out-of-state students for academic year 2021-2022. The graduate tuition & fees at University of South Carolina Aiken is $14,096 for South Carolina residents and $30,122 for out-of-state students for academic year 2021-2022. University of South Carolina Aiken offers the alternative tuition plans. 93 students have received grants and/or scholarships and the average amount of received financial aid is $7,204 (exclude student loans).
Admission, Enrollment, and Graduation
The acceptance rate at University of South Carolina Aiken is 75.62% and the admission yield (also known as enrollment rate) is 29.76%. The average SAT score is 1,075 and the average ACT score is 21. University of South Carolina Aiken accepts dual credit, credit for life experiences, advanced placement(AP) credits. Total 3,840 students are attending at University of South Carolina Aiken (3,145 undergraduate students). There are 158 full-time faculty (instructional/teaching staffs) and 94 part-time faculty working for University of South Carolina Aiken. The students to faculty ratio is 15 to 1 (6.67%). The number of non-teaching staffs is 351 (full-time) and 166 (part-time). The graduation rate at University of South Carolina Aiken is 42% and transfer-out rate is 39%. The retention rate is 60% at the school.
Special Learning Opportunities & On-Campus Services
University of South Carolina Aiken offers the distance education programs that all courses for completing a degree program can be done through online exclusively for undergraduate and graduate programs. In addition, the distance learning courses are offered for students who are not enrolled online exclusively. University of South Carolina Aiken offers study abroad, teacher certification program. On University of South Carolina Aiken campus, academic/career services, employment services for students, placement services for completers, on-campus daycare for students' children are provided for their students.
